Nasduq Traders

The Nasduq Traders are a group that basically run the economy Dreadbourne. They consider themselves to be elite in their profession, some even go so far as to believe they are more powerful than the actual high council. Recently established in comparison to the life of Dreadbourne, they have a good reputation with the government, but less so with the commoners. They have lots of ties and methods to get any task done, even if they are less savory. Many people come to them with rather peculiar requests, many require bribes to make happen. Often, the payment is collected in the form of a favor rather than monetary amounts, this allows them to grow in power and influence over the city. As a result many people fear this small group, even suspect the traders had a hand in a dissapearance of a well-known individual.

Identifiable by their deep purple robes, becoming a new member is incredible difficult. Most of the members are each the head of a trade sector within Dreadbourne, clothing, meats, dry goods, and the like. They meet every third day to discuss new trades made, bribes more accurately, as well as catch up on genuine business.

As previously mentioned, they hold quite a bit of blackmail and favors over the town as influence in its operations. They have contacts with some of the more powerful magic families in the elite class. They also hold quite a few commoners in their pocket, acting as spies for rumors and other victims for potential "trades", you can never quite know where they are.

One member, Nedoris Regdar, one of the few dwarves found in the middle level, is who you come to for your more…illegal requests. He frequently travels between levels for "business" reasons, as the Nasduq do have influence over all of Dreadbourne. But if you are looking for a change of venue, he is who can handle those arrangements.
